Enzyme Information
| 2.6.1.5 |
Tyrosine transaminase.
based on mapping to UniProt Q8QZR1
L-tyrosine + 2-oxoglutarate = 4-hydroxyphenylpyruvate + L-glutamate.
-!- L-phenylalanine can act instead of L-tyrosine. -!- The mitochondrial enzyme may be identical with EC 2.6.1.1. -!- The three isoenzymic forms are interconverted by EC 3.4.22.32 and EC 3.4.22.33. -!- The enzyme can also catalyze the final step in the methionine-salvage pathway of Klebsiella pneumoniae.
